"""Easier access to ID3 tags.

EasyID3 is a wrapper around mutagen.id3.ID3 to make ID3 tags appear
more like Vorbis or APEv2 tags.
"""

import mutagen.id3
from mutagen import Metadata
from mutagen._util import DictMixin
from mutagen.id3 import ID3, error, delete

__all__ = ['EasyID3', 'Open', 'delete']

class EasyID3(DictMixin, Metadata):
    """A file with an ID3 tag.

    Like Vorbis comments, EasyID3 keys are case-insensitive ASCII
    values. Only a subset of ID3 frames (those with simple text keys)
    are supported; EasyID3.valid_keys maps human-readable EasyID3
    names to ID3 frame IDs.

    To use an EasyID3 class with mutagen.mp3.MP3:
        from mutagen.mp3 import MP3
        from mutagen.easyid3 import EasyID3
        MP3(filename, ID3=EasyID3)
    """

    valid_keys = {
        "album": "TALB",
        "composer": "TCOM",
        "genre": "TCON",
        "date": "TDRC",
        "lyricist": "TEXT",
        "title": "TIT2",
        "version": "TIT3",
        "artist": "TPE1",
        "tracknumber": "TRCK",
        }
